FOR THE RECORD - May 9, 2009
Bank ‘stress tests’: In some editions Friday, a headline with an article in Section A about a Federal Reserve report on the nation’s biggest banks said the government found that 10 of the 19 largest banks needed to raise a total of $75 million in capital. The figure is $75 billion.
